What is a Mobile Locksmith for Cars?
A mobile locksmith for automobiles is a professional who concentrates on automotive locksmith services. Unlike standard locksmith professionals who have actually a fixed area, mobile locksmith professionals travel to the client's place. This makes them a perfect option for emergency situation scenarios where time is of the essence. Mobile locksmith professionals are equipped with a range of tools and proficiency to deal with a wide variety of key-related problems, from simple key extractions to intricate key programming for contemporary lorries.

Key Programming
Transponder Keys: Many modern automobiles utilize transponder keys, which have a chip that communicates with the car's computer. Mobile locksmith professionals can program these keys to guarantee they work correctly.Remote [key locksmith car](https://hedgedoc.k8s.eonerc.rwth-aachen.de/GEbYR1S1RiymLypJHwZ4BQ/) Fobs: In addition to physical keys, remote key fobs are often used to lock and open cars and trucks. A mobile locksmith can program these fobs to operate with your vehicle.

The length of time does it consider a [Mobile locksmith for cars](https://brewwiki.win/wiki/Post:A_The_Most_Common_Locksmith_Car_Debate_Could_Be_As_Black_And_White_As_You_Might_Think) locksmith to show up?
The response time can vary depending on the company and your location, but numerous mobile locksmith professionals aim to get here within 30 minutes to an hour.
Do mobile locksmiths deal with all types of vehicles?
Yes, most mobile locksmith professionals are equipped to manage a variety of cars, consisting of cars and trucks, trucks, SUVs, and bikes. They are also trained to deal with different makes and models.
Is it legal to call a mobile locksmith?
Yes, it is legal to call a mobile locksmith. Nevertheless, it's crucial to validate their qualifications and guarantee they are licensed and guaranteed.
Can mobile locksmith professionals make keys for modern-day vehicles with chips?
Yes, lots of mobile locksmiths can program transponder keys and remote key fobs for contemporary cars. They utilize customized devices to ensure the keys work correctly.
Will my car insurance coverage cover the expense of a mobile locksmith?
Some car insurance plan may cover the cost of a mobile locksmith, especially if the lockout is an outcome of a covered event. Inspect your policy or contact your insurance coverage supplier for more details.
What should I expect throughout a service call?
The locksmith will assess the problem, offer a quote, and then proceed with the service. They will utilize their tools to either extract, replace, or program keys, and guarantee whatever is working properly before leaving.
Do mobile locksmiths provide guarantees?
Some mobile locksmith professionals provide service warranties on their services. It's an excellent idea to inquire about any warranties or service warranties before proceeding with the service.
